Radio City management would not comment on what Rockettes earn, but dancers say they typically get paid on par with Broadway dancers, a salary that breaks down to about $135 a show.

March 28, 1978 (interior) [3] April 23, 1985 (exterior) Radio City Music Hall is an entertainment venue and theater at 1260 Avenue of the Americas, within Rockefeller Center, in the Midtown Manhattan neighborhood of New York City. Nicknamed " The Showplace of the Nation ", it is the headquarters for the Rockettes.

Listeners find their local stations...Read more about Rockettes Salary. On average, a Rockette can get paid anywhere in the range of $1400 to $1500 weekly. The time of employment is short and limited and thus they get paid about $36,000 to $ 40,000. Typically, each Rockette receives a paycheck of between $1,400 and $1,500 each week. Because these famous dancers only perform seasonally, this only amounts to between $36,400 to $39,000 per year. ... How much money does a Radio City Rockette make? The original name of Radio City was the International Music Hall. The term "Radio City" came from Rockefeller Center's other tenant, the Radio Corporation of America. 7. The auditorium is 10 stories tall. Though it's obscured by the curvature of the ceiling, the highest point of the Radio City auditorium measures 121 feet., The lowest 10 percent were paid less than $11.68, while the highest 10 percent earned more than $48.76 per hour.
